A Telugu student from Telangana has reportedly passed away in the United States after suffering severe burns in a fire accident. The incident has left his family and the Telugu community in the US deeply saddened.
Bharath Chandra Reddy, a native of the Hanmakonda region in Telangana, had recently completed his higher studies in the United States. He was reportedly preparing to return to India and get married.
However, tragedy struck on July 25 when Bharath was involved in a fire accident inside a closed enclosure in Tampa Bay, Florida. He suffered severe burn injuries and was admitted to a hospital for treatment.
The extent of his injuries was critical. Bharath had reportedly suffered burns to nearly 75% of his body. Despite his condition, he battled for his life for around 15 days before reportedly succumbing to his injuries.
The latest reports indicate that Bharath Chandra Reddy has passed away. His family members are now requesting the authorities to help bring his mortal remains back to Hanmakonda.
The incident has once again caused concern among the Telugu community in the United States. The family is hoping for support in completing the process of bringing Bharath back to his hometown.
